Monte Cavallara
Monte Cavallara is a peak in Futani, Salerno, Campania and has an elevation of 843 metres. Monte Cavallara is situated nearby to the village Eremiti, as well as near the hamlet San Biase.Places in the Area

Massicelle is a southern Italian village and hamlet of Montano Antilia, a municipality in the province of Salerno, Campania. in 2011 it had a population of 529.

Santa Barbara is an Italian village and hamlet of the commune of Ceraso in the Province of Salerno, Campania. It has a population of roughly a thousand.
